Resume should be "achieved"
A resume is a brief personal experience for job search purposes, and in many cases it is the first contact between a job seeker and a recruiting unit. So, what kind of job resume is the standard? The content must be complete. A cover letter generally includes the following: personal information of the job seeker, such as name, gender, date of birth, etc. Contact methods, such as address, contact number, etc. The education and training background should include all relevant information that demonstrates your level of knowledge, skills and abilities. Work experience and personality characteristics. The format should be standardized. The font type should be 4 or small 4. If it is handwritten, the writing should be neat and clear. These may determine the fate of a resume before it has been read. Proofreading is a very important but most difficult part of being overlooked by job seekers. A survey shows that recruiters are very sensitive to typos. Many recruiters said that when they see typos in their resumes, they generally won't look at it anymore, because it shows that the job seeker's responsibility is very poor and his work quality is not high. The content should be refined. In your resume, clearly show your "selling point", describe your skills, qualifications, experience, etc. as objectively as possible. Recruiters like to see evidence that you can do a certain job, so in the resume Be sure to write clearly about the results of your work and the benefits that your previous unit has earned. For example, your invention, how you can save time and cost, improve productivity, and the results of these measures. Be brief and concise, moderately short, don't exaggerate, and don't be arrogant. The resume should enable the recruiter to quickly and clearly understand whether you are qualified for the job. Whether your introduction of your ability can be impressive, whether the skills and experience and performance you have listed can strongly support your application. Is there a part that needs to be deleted? In short, in the eyes of recruiters, it doesn't matter whether your resume is beautifully framed or not. What matters is whether your resume provides the things he wants the most. Do you take the job seriously, is it people? Know your situation at a glance.
